Foodservice - Product Manager (Buyer)
The Product Manager (Buyer) reports to the Vice-President of Procurement and is responsible for the sourcing of various lines of product; negotiating price with vendors and suppiers; program development; ensuring effective inventory levels while maintaining maximum fill rates and turns; resolving bad and out-of-specification items; item pricing strategies; approving invoices; collection of "past due" accounts.
Other responsibilities include interfacing with the Sales, Marketing, Shipping & Receiving, Transportation and Accounts Receivable Departments to determine and satisfying their needs. Periodic demos and presentations must be made at the Sales Staff monthly meetings.

Stanz Foodservice, Inc. dates back to 1923 when our founders, Emil and Henry Stanz, began selling cheese independently to neighborhood shops. Now, 87 yeras later, we maintain our independence every day, going "toe-to-toe" with larger, national companies, while maintaining a family atmosphere for each of the associates who contribute to our success.
